Output 385f571a95c0f5bb35f5a3fc1a2a7dc72484980cce39b1e82a046f61874615e9:15

value
1137566
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ee59da07df6d8eb91092a57ee4e9b588bccd8ad7 OP_EQUAL
address
3PRJPCmfieBvnhUrPskcj85JpgwZ8swhse
transaction
385f571a95c0f5bb35f5a3fc1a2a7dc72484980cce39b1e82a046f61874615e9
confirmations
281627
spent
true